Media Lens: Bombing Osirak, Burying UN Resolution 487 – An Exchange With The BBC’s Jonathan Marcus
On June 7, 1981, eight Israeli aircraft bombed the Iraqi Osirak nuclear reactor ten miles southeast of Baghdad. Ten Iraqis and one French civilian were killed. In response to the attack, UN Security Council Resolution 487 was passed 15-0, on June 19, 1981, with no-one opposing and no-one abstaining – not even the United States. Continue reading
